Composed in 1906, the secular art song Nebbie (Mists) by Ottorino Respighi (1879–1936) is a setting of poem by Ada Negri (1870–1945). I have been drawn to this song ever since studying voice at The Boston Conservatory. The words focus on loneliness and the darker aspects of nature, and the music is appropriately "fatalistic-sounding" in response. The deceptively simple-sounding scaler motion of chords in the piano combined with the melodic line that mirrors that motion but adds dramatic intervallic leaps, results in a very dramatic song. The addition of choral lines here enhances the drama inherent in the harmonies. This is a great choice for choir directors seeking a different kind of challenge for their groups. It can even be used in Halloween programs. Italian and English.
